Transaction 4c149b158126faebd47d4037ca81f90e258a1296cc365f65f078d0430eab29c7
1 Input
1 Output
-
4c149b158126faebd47d4037ca81f90e258a1296cc365f65f078d0430eab29c7:0
- value
- 664677
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38518d8d27fc4d1de89baae7f3997f77255740f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 168nY97CfpagSwWLZJTxRmTsetu5zkzQSC